1. What is Density?

Density is a physical property of matter defined as mass per unit volume. It is a fundamental concept in physics and chemistry that helps characterize materials and substances.

5. Frequently Asked Questions (FAQ)

Q1: What are common units for density?
A: Common units include g/mL, g/cm³, kg/m³. 1 g/mL = 1 g/cm³ = 1000 kg/m³.

Q2: Why does density vary between materials?
A: Density depends on atomic/molecular mass and how closely particles are packed together in the material.

Q3: How does temperature affect density?
A: Most substances expand when heated, increasing volume and decreasing density. Water is an exception between 0-4°C.

Q4: What is the density of water?
A: Pure water has a density of approximately 1 g/mL at 4°C.

Q5: How is density used in real-world applications?
A: Density is used in material identification, quality control, buoyancy calculations, and determining concentration in solutions.
